Understanding the Significance of Griha Pravesh Ceremony

What Is Griha Pravesh and Why Is It Celebrated?

The term “Griha Pravesh” literally means “entering the house.” It’s an ancient Hindu ritual performed when a family moves into a new home. The ceremony is believed to purify the space and welcome divine forces. According to Vastu Shastra, performing Griha Pravesh correctly ensures that the house remains blessed with good energy.

Auspicious Timing: Choosing the Right Muhurat for Griha Pravesh

Timing plays a crucial role in this sacred ritual. Astrologers usually suggest performing Griha Pravesh on auspicious days like Akshaya Tritiya, Vasant Panchami, or Gudi Padwa. A proper muhurat ensures cosmic harmony and attracts prosperity to your new home.

Essential Preparations Before Starting the Decoration

Cleaning, Energy Clearing, and Purifying the Home

Before you start decorating, cleanse your home thoroughly. Use salt water, camphor, or incense sticks to purify the space. According to tradition, this removes negative energy and prepares the home for divine blessings.

Traditional Puja Items You’ll Need

A few essential items for the puja include a Kalash (holy pot), coconut, mango leaves, turmeric, rice, sandalwood paste, and ghee lamps. Having everything ready in advance helps the ceremony flow smoothly.

12 Best Griha Pravesh Decoration Ideas at Home

1. Entrance Toran and Doorway Decor

Griha Pravesh Decoration Ideas

The doorway is the first thing your guests and deities notice. Adorn it with mango leaf torans, marigold garlands, or bandhanwars. These traditional decorations symbolize freshness and prosperity.

2. Beautiful Rangoli Designs for Positive Energy

Griha Pravesh Decoration Ideas

Rangoli adds instant charm to your entrance. Use colorful powders, rice flour, or flower petals to create divine patterns symbolizing welcome and good luck.

3. Floral Garlands and Fresh Flower Arrangements

Griha Pravesh Decoration Ideas

Flowers bring life to any celebration. Decorate doorways, windows, and walls with marigolds, roses, and jasmine for a vibrant and aromatic atmosphere.

4. Lighting Up the Space with Diyas and Candles

Griha Pravesh Decoration Ideas

Soft lighting sets a magical tone. Place diyas along pathways, balconies, and corners. Mix them with LED lights for a modern touch that’s energy-efficient too.

5. Elegant Balloon and Paper Lantern Decorations

Griha Pravesh Decoration Ideas

Blend tradition with modernity using pastel balloons, fairy lights, or paper lanterns. They add a festive vibe without looking overdone.

6. Traditional Mandap Setup for the Puja

Griha Pravesh Decoration Ideas

Create a small mandap for performing rituals. Use banana leaves, red cloth, and brass utensils to maintain authenticity. Add flowers and lights to complete the look.

7. Minimalistic and Modern Living Room Décor

Griha Pravesh Decoration Ideas

If you love simplicity, go for a minimal décor style with elegant drapes, fresh flowers, and subtle lighting. Less is truly more when done tastefully.

8. Sacred Symbols and Wall Art Ideas

Griha Pravesh Decoration Ideas

Enhance positivity by hanging Om, Swastik, or Ganesha wall hangings. These sacred symbols attract good fortune and fill your home with divine energy.

9. Table Centerpieces with a Divine Touch

Griha Pravesh Decoration Ideas

Decorate tables with brass diyas, lotus bowls, or floating candles. These elegant centerpieces create a welcoming ambiance for your guests.

10. Eco-Friendly Decoration Ideas

Griha Pravesh Decoration Ideas

Opt for natural décor using jute, bamboo, clay diyas, and organic colors. Eco-friendly decoration not only looks beautiful but also helps the environment.

11. Adding Scented Candles and Aroma Diffusers

Griha Pravesh Decoration Ideas

Fragrance plays a big role in setting the mood. Use sandalwood, rose, or jasmine diffusers to create a peaceful and inviting environment.

12. Personalized Welcome Corner for Guests

Griha Pravesh Decoration Ideas

Create a small welcome zone with photos, a message board, or handmade decorations. It’s a lovely way to express gratitude to your guests.

Budget-Friendly Griha Pravesh Decor Tips

Hosting a Griha Pravesh ceremony doesn’t mean you need to splurge on extravagant decorations. With creativity and resourcefulness, you can make your home look breathtaking without burning a hole in your pocket.

DIY Ideas to Save Costs

  • Paper and Fabric Crafts: Create your own paper flowers, garlands, or hanging tassels using leftover craft paper and fabric scraps.

  • Reuse Festival Decor: Use Diwali lights, old lanterns, or even leftover fairy lights to illuminate corners and walls.

  • Homemade Rangoli Colors: Make eco-friendly rangoli powders from turmeric, beetroot, and rice flour.

  • Mason Jar Lanterns: Convert empty glass jars into mini lanterns by adding tealight candles.

Reusing Old Décor with Creative Touches

Don’t discard old wedding or festival decorations—repurpose them! Wrap fairy lights around mirrors, or reuse old drapes for table backdrops. With small tweaks, these items can blend seamlessly into your Griha Pravesh theme.

Griha Pravesh Decoration Mistakes to Avoid

Even with the best intentions, it’s easy to go overboard or miss key details. Avoid these common mistakes to ensure your celebration remains graceful and elegant.

Avoid Overcrowding the Space

Less is often more. Over-decorating your home can make the space feel cluttered. Ensure there’s enough room for guests to move around comfortably.

Don’t Ignore Lighting and Color Coordination

Lighting plays a crucial role in setting the mood. Avoid harsh or mismatched lighting that ruins the visual harmony. Stick to warm tones like gold, orange, and ivory that complement traditional Indian decor.

Final Touches: Creating a Divine Ambience

Importance of Music and Fragrance

A soothing background of bhajans or instrumental music adds serenity to the ceremony. Pair it with soft fragrances like sandalwood or rose to create a spiritually uplifting environment.

Small Gestures That Leave a Lasting Impression

Offer guests a warm welcome with a tilak and flower petals at the door. Serve them homemade sweets or beverages after the puja. Small gestures of hospitality leave a long-lasting emotional impact.

FAQs About Griha Pravesh Decoration Ideas

1. What are some traditional items to use for Griha Pravesh decoration?

Marigold flowers, mango leaves, torans, diyas, and rangolis are traditional must-haves that bring good luck and positivity.

2. Can I use modern décor themes for a Griha Pravesh?

Absolutely! You can blend traditional elements like flowers and diyas with modern décor such as LED lights, pastel balloons, or minimal furniture for a chic look.

3. When should I start decorating for the Griha Pravesh ceremony?

Begin one day before the event so you have enough time to clean, set up the décor, and perform the puja without last-minute rush.

4. How can I decorate on a tight budget?

Use DIY decorations, reuse old festive items, and focus on areas like the entrance, puja mandap, and living room for maximum visual impact.

5. Which colors are considered auspicious for Griha Pravesh decoration?

Colors like red, orange, yellow, and gold symbolize prosperity and are considered lucky for housewarming events.

6. Is it necessary to hire a decorator for Griha Pravesh?

Not at all! With planning, creativity, and online inspiration, you can beautifully decorate your home yourself.
